Shondaland lands on Netflix. After announcing the arrival of the American producer and director on its streaming platform, here is the American giant reveals a little more in detail the eight projects led by Shonda Rhimes. Although the titles are still provisional, the synopses have been revealed.

Inspired by the article in the New York Magazine and written by Jessica Pressler, the series which has not yet a definite title, will tell the story Anna Delvey, a young woman who has become a master in the art of scams

Shonda Rhimes will also be interested in the story of Ellen Pao, whose rights she has acquired. For the moment entitled " Reset: My Flight for Inclusion and Lasting Change ", the series will return to the lawsuit against his employer, considered years later as one of the starting points of the movement " Time's Up "

The Shondaland universe will continue to explore the feminist movement with " Bridgerton ", a series inspired by Julia Quinn's novels. The series will take a feminist and relevant look at the relationships between men and women in London's high society through the Bridgerton family. This is Chris Van Dusen ("19459005 Scandal ") who will be in charge of this adaptation as a showrunner.

Four adaptations and a documentary

The creator of " Gray's Anatomy "will continue in the adaptations of novels with that of Isabel Wilkerson" The Warmth of Other Suns ". From 1916 to 1970, the series will tell the story of the migration of African Americans fleeing the southern United States for a life in the north and west. For this series, Shonda Rhimes will pbad the torch to Anna Deavere Smith for the realization.

With " Pico & Sepulveda ", the historic dive will continue in California in the 1840s at the time when the state was still in the hands of Mexico. Janet Leahy signs the creation of this series. Shonda Rhimes' company will also be interested in the book of Kate Andersen Brower, " The Residence: In the Intimacy of the White House ", with " The Residence ". Viewers will follow the life inside the White House between employees and presidential families.

In a completely different genre, " Sunshine Scouts " will take place in a post-apocalyptic universe while a group of teenage girls survived a disaster. This comedy drama will be created by Jill Alexander.

Finally, " Hot Chocolate Nutcracker " will offer a lively documentary on the backstage of the Debbie Allen Dance Academy that reinvented the ballet The Nutcracker. Through a diverse cast and mix of traditional dances, Debbie Allen has established herself as one of the iconic figures of dance.

For the moment, Netflix has not announced the release dates of the series developed by the creator of " Scandal ". After fifteen years in ABC studios, Shonda Rhimes has signed a four-year deal with the streaming giant.
